Materials only, work you may do yourself€3,000 – €5,000

Wiring, water and sanitary work of any kind, heating, air conditioning and gas go to a registered firm by law, and so do flues and the air openings for gas appliances. That labour stays in the bill. Yours is the stripping out, plaster, paint, floors, tiling and carpentry.

Labour is 61% of a renovation price on average and 67% at the median, across 191 items of the Emilia-Romagna 2025 public price list. Materials are the rest. An averaged price list, not a quote.

Materials you buy yourself carry 22% VAT; supplied by the firm doing the work they go at the 10% renovation rate. On a €30,000 materials bill that is €3,600 of extra tax.

Household wiring installed before 13 March 1990 counts as compliant if it has a main breaker with overcurrent protection, protection against direct contact and a 30 mA RCD. Having a firm bring the existing wiring up to that and certify it is the cheapest lawful route.

The area around

Location score 78/100

The cluster is in the southern Apennines, with the wooded Monte Sirino massif and the mountains above the Noce valley within the local landscape. The Noce river runs to the Tyrrhenian nearby, and the coast around Maratea is within roughly 10 km with a deeply indented shoreline below steep slopes. The area lies on the edge of the Appennino Lucano Val d'Agri Lagonegrese National Park. The nearest ski lifts are on Monte Sirino above Lagonegro, about a 30-40 minute drive depending on the hamlet. Maratea is the nearest town of size on the coast, with a marina, railway station, historic centre and seafront settlements; Lagonegro is the main inland service town with shops and administrative services. Maratea is known for its cliff coast, small coves and the Cristo Redentore statue above the town; the inland area around Trecchina is known for chestnut woods and mountain walking.
